17 package com.android.email;
18 
19 import android.os.Handler;
20 
21 import com.android.email.Controller.Result;
22 import com.android.emailcommon.mail.MessagingException;
23 
24 import java.util.ArrayList;
25 
26 /**
27  * A {@link Result} that wraps another {@link Result} and makes sure methods gets called back
28  * on the UI thread.
29  *
30  * <p>Optionally it supports the "synchronous" mode, if you pass null for the {@code handler}
31  * parameter, which allows unit tests to run synchronously.
32  */
33 public class ControllerResultUiThreadWrapper<T extends Result> extends Result {
34     private final Handler mHandler;
35     private final T mWrappee;
36 
ControllerResultUiThreadWrapper(Handler handler, T wrappee)37     public ControllerResultUiThreadWrapper(Handler handler, T wrappee) {
38         mHandler = handler;
39         mWrappee = wrappee;
40     }
41 
getWrappee()42     public T getWrappee() {
43         return mWrappee;
44     }
45 
46     @Override
setRegistered(boolean registered)47     protected void setRegistered(boolean registered) {
48         super.setRegistered(registered);
49         mWrappee.setRegistered(registered);
50     }
51 
run(Runnable runnable)52     private void run(Runnable runnable) {
53         if (mHandler == null) {
54             runnable.run();
55         } else {
56             mHandler.post(runnable);
57         }
58     }
